2024年程序员必备:哪些专业技术推荐让你弯道超车?
嘿,各位奋斗在一线的码农们,我是老K,一个在代码堆里摸爬滚打十多年的老兵。今天不聊那些虚头巴脑的理论,直接给你们上干货——2024年,想让自己更值钱,哪些专业技术必须得安排上?别跟我说你还在死磕那些过时的玩意儿!
首先,AI这块,别再抱着Python那一套基础语法啃了。现在的大趋势是生成式AI,尤其是那些能直接落地应用的技术。比如,学会用LangChain搭建自己的智能助手,或者掌握Stable Diffusion这种图像生成工具,甚至尝试用大型语言模型 (LLM)解决实际的业务问题。别觉得高不可攀,现在这些工具已经越来越平民化了,花点时间就能上手。我见过不少哥们,直接用这些技术做出了小工具,在公司里大放异彩,升职加薪那都是水到渠成的事儿。

再说说后端。如果你还停留在传统的Spring MVC那一套,那可就真要被时代抛弃了。现在微服务架构才是王道,而Kubernetes (K8s)则是微服务的基础设施。这玩意儿,一开始学可能有点头疼,但一旦掌握了,你会发现之前那些运维的破事儿,简直都不叫事儿。容器化部署、自动伸缩、服务发现,一键搞定,省下来的时间用来摸鱼…哦不,是用来提升自己,多香啊!别跟我说你公司不用K8s,未来肯定要用,早点学总没错。而且,学会了K8s,你找工作的时候,议价权都能提高不少。
然后是前端。Vue、React、Angular,三大框架随便挑一个精通就行。但是!光会用框架可不够,还得深入理解它们的底层原理。比如Virtual DOM是怎么工作的?状态管理有哪些最佳实践? 别只是停留在会写组件的层面,要能解决性能瓶颈,能优化用户体验。现在的用户,可没那么多耐心等你加载半天,慢一秒就跑路了。还有,WebAssembly (Wasm)也得关注一下,这玩意儿能让你的前端代码运行速度飞起,尤其是在处理复杂计算的时候。
数据分析这块,Apache Spark绝对是绕不开的。别跟我说你只会用Excel做数据透视表,那都是上个世纪的玩法了。Spark能处理海量数据,能做复杂的机器学习算法,能帮你从数据中挖掘出真金白银。而且,Spark的应用场景非常广泛,电商、金融、医疗,哪个行业都离不开数据分析。学会了Spark,你就相当于掌握了一把开启财富之门的钥匙。
最后,也是最重要的一点,持续学习。技术更新迭代的速度太快了,今天流行的东西,明天可能就过时了。所以,一定要保持学习的热情,多看技术博客,多参加技术社区,多和同行交流。别把自己封闭起来,要拥抱变化,要不断进步。
老K就先说到这儿,希望这些建议能对你们有所帮助。记住,技术只是工具,关键在于你用它来做什么。 祝大家都能在技术道路上越走越远,早日实现财富自由!
评论